As well as PDHPE and sport within schools, representative opportunities are offered to students through the Primary and Secondary sports councils, who are responsible for the provision of opportunities for students to participate in representative teams for a variety of sports.

Primary Sport
The Parramatta Diocese Catholic Primary School Sports Council (PDCPSSC) provides opportunities for primary students in the diocese to participate in representative teams in a range of sports. All primary students from 8 - 13 years of age are eligible to participate and represent in their school and diocese in the sports of Swimming, Athletics and Cross Country.

Secondary Sport
The Parramatta Diocese Secondary Schools Sports Council (PDSSSC) provides the avenue for secondary students across the diocese to experience most individual and team sports. Depending on ability, students can also compete in the weekly inter-school sports afternoon or trial for teams/squads to compete against other Catholic schools students across NSW.

Disabled Sport
The representative school sport pathway is open to 8-19 year olds and students with disabilities can access the following sports within this pathway:
- Athletics
- Cross Country
- Swimming

The NSW All Schools Swimming Championships is held annually. Swimmers from CCC, CHS and CIS compete for a place in the NSW team that will compete at School Sport Australia to be held at a date and Venue TBA The first 3 placed swimmers from all events at the NSWCCC Carnival proceed through to represent NSW Combined Catholic Colleges at the NSW All Schools Carnival held in June each year at SOPAC. The 200m events in all strokes as well as 400m freestyle, 200IM and 400IM are all swum in Junior, Intermediate and Senior division categories. There is also open 800m and 1500m freestyle for boys and girls swum at this level. There will also be a 100m Backstroke for MultiClass swimmers at this event. (These events - 400m IM, 200m Backstroke, Breaststroke and Butterfly, 800m and 1500m freestyle, as well as the 100m Backstroke MultiClass competitors are chosen from times submitted via an online google form earlier in the year) All NSWCCC swimmers are asked to report to a team manager in the grandstand at least 1 hour before their first scheduled event of the day.
